How long does Cold Brew Coffee last?
High confidence
Quality concern
How long does Cold Brew Coffee last? fridge 1–2 weeks. Plus spoilage signs, sources, and an unopened-vs-opened note.
Fridge
1–2 weeks
Pantry
Refrigerate only
Freezer
Not recommended
Sealed / unopened: N/A
Signs Cold Brew Coffee has gone bad
- Sour milky smell (if dairy added), mold growth.
- Fizzing on opening.
- Off bitter or sour taste.
Discard immediately if
- Bulging or pressurized container
- Sharp sour smell
- Curdled or chunky texture
Why guidance varies
Pasteurization method (HTST vs. UHT vs. cold-pressed), preservative content, and container type (carton vs. plastic vs. glass) all change shelf life dramatically.
